A 45-year-old woman was arrested in Karnataka's Kolar district for killing her 18-year-old daughter for falling in love and neglecting her studies, police said on Tuesday

"Venkatamma, an agricultural labourer, was arrested on Monday on charges of murder for hitting her daughter Rajeshwari with an iron rod, killing her on the spot," Kolar Superintendent of Police Rohini Katoch Sepat told IANS over phone.

According to the police, Venkatamma was angry over an alleged affair of Rajeshwari with a youth in their Chinnapura village. The village is around 8 km from Kolar.

"The accused confessed to the crime. She told police that her daughter was dating a boy of the village and had failed in her exam," Sepat said.

According to reports, Rajeshwari, who was a II PU student, had failed in her English exam in March.

Sub-Inspector S.A Shivaraj of Kolar Rural Police said Venkatamma was produced on Tuesday in the Sessions Court, which sent her to judicial custody. 

Venkatamma's husband passed away 15 years ago and since then, she had brought up her three children on her own, reported The Times of India. The newspaper report says that Venkatamma was upset that a few of the villagers had questioned her over Rajeshwari's alleged relationship.
